You can dry sheets quickly indoors by using a tumble dryer, hanging them in an airing cupboard, on an airer or heated airer, on a door, over a shower rail, on a bannister, or on a radiator. Depending on how warm it is and how thick your sheets are, drying time can take anywhere between 30 minutes to a few hours.
